1. Automotive Parts & Structural Lightweighting
In electric vehicles (EVs) and high-performance racing, replacing traditional aluminum or steel with carbon fiber composite parts yields weight reductions of up to 40%–60%. Woven carbon fiber cloth (3K, 6K, 12K plain or twill weaves) provides superior torsional rigidity, impact absorption, and sleek aesthetic appearance for exterior chassis parts, hood covers, and battery box covers.
2. Type III & Type IV Pressure Vessels
Hydrogen energy storage tanks and CNG cylinders require extreme tensile strength to withstand pressures up to 70 MPa. High-tensile carbon fiber reinforcement wrapped in combination with specialty resin systems ensures burst resistance, fatigue endurance, and long operating life under harsh environmental conditions.
3. Weave Patterns Overview for Engineers
- Plain Weave: High stability, clear grid layout, best for flat components and thin laminates.
- Twill Weave (2x2): Excellent drapability over complex curved molds; iconic diagonal aesthetic favored in automotive interior/exterior styling.
- Multiaxial / UD Fabric: Straight fiber alignment delivering maximum load-bearing efficiency without crimp loss.
